The Graham Girls is a heartwarming children’s animation series that nurtures young minds in social and emotional growth. Sisters Siah, Keke, Ezzie, and Kaka journey through a magical portal to distant worlds filled with wonder, challenges, and discovery.
Each adventure helps kids explore big idea, like understanding emotions, finding joy after hardship, and celebrating kindness—through playful storytelling, shared experiences, and meaningful lessons.
With colourful worlds, uplifting dialogue, and catchy sing-along songs, the Graham Girls sparks curiosity, fosters empathy, and leaves children smiling, dancing, and reflecting long after the episode ends.
